ok so I have been trying and trying to fiqure out why my car won't start for the first time after my rebuild with very little luck. heres whats going on, I'm only getting spark on 2 cylinders I Know it's not the coil pack. I rotate the crank by hand and listen for the fuel injectors and spark.
For one revolution on the intake cam I get four sets of spark and fuel, only on 2 cylinders though...nothing on the other two. this seems wiered to me because I would assume that in one revolution of the cam you would get 2 sets of spark for 2 cylinders and another 2 sets for the other cylinders. if this is correct what is going on? why would I get 4 sets of spark to two cylinders but none to the others? Sorry if this is hard to follow, I'm very frusterated!
Ok so here is some info: origanally had a bad CAS but replaced it with a new on. I have a 96 TSI so the CAS is on the inside of the intake cam I origanaly noticed when replacing the CAS that one of the viens on the cam that travels through the CAS was slightly bent and possibly rubbing against the sensor ( the old one), but then I was abile to bend it back to place, and I'm pretty sure it's not rubbing on the new on
